How far is Las Vegas from JFK by plane?
Distance between New York (New York John F. Kennedy International Airport) and Las Vegas (Las Vegas McCarran International Airport) is 2248 miles / 3618 kilometers / 1953 nautical miles. Estimated flight time is 4 hours 45 minutes.
Is Vegas 3 hours behind New York?
When the time was 08:00AM on Monday, November 7 in Las Vegas, it was 11:00AM in New York. Las Vegas is 3 hours behind New York.
Is 7 hours flight long?
A short-haul flight is one of up to 3 hours in duration. Medium-haul flights take 3-6 hours. A long-haul flight runs for 6-12 hours, whilst an ultra-long-haul flight is in the air for over 12 hours. Ad – Scroll down to continue reading.

How much would a Vegas trip cost?
The average price of a 7-day trip to Las Vegas is $1,504 for a solo traveler, $2,701 for a couple, and $5,064 for a family of 4. Las Vegas hotels range from $44 to $189 per night with an average of $89, while most vacation rentals will cost $190 to $570 per night for the entire home.

What is the best month to fly to Vegas?
For the best weather, head to Las Vegas in March, April, October or November, when temperatures range around a pleasant 50-80 degrees Fahrenheit. Avoid January, February and December when the coldest weather is most likely. Likewise, steer clear of July and August to avoid the hottest days.
How far is flight from Vegas to Hawaii?
Distance between Las Vegas, NV (LAS) and Honolulu, HI (HNL) Flight distance from Las Vegas to Honolulu (Las Vegas McCarran International Airport – Honolulu Daniel K. Inouye International Airport) is 2762 miles / 4446 kilometers / 2400 nautical miles. Estimated flight time is 5 hours 43 minutes.
Do you need a passport to go to Las Vegas from New York?
In short, you can fly to all 50 U.S. states and territories without a passport. Just make sure to carry either your driver’s license or a state-issued ID. To avoid frustrations in the future, ensure your driver’s license and other ID are REAL-ID compliant before May 2023.

What is the coldest month in Las Vegas?
December
Las Vegas’s coldest month is December when the average temperature overnight is 36.6°F. In July, the warmest month, the average day time temperature rises to 104.1°F.
